Pawan Kalyan Celebrates 55th Birthday: CM Chandrababu Naidu Praises His Integrity
Pawan Kalyan, the Deputy Chief Minister of Andhra Pradesh and leader of the Jana Sena Party (JSP), is celebrating his 55th birthday today. This year’s celebration is particularly significant for Pawan and his supporters, marking a milestone as he has achieved his long-standing aspiration of holding a prominent political position after years of dedication and effort. In recognition of Pawan Kalyan’s special day, CM Chandrababu Naidu has extended heartfelt birthday wishes.

Confirmed: Jana Sena gets official symbol from EC
The Central Election Commission is preparing the ground for the Andhra Pradesh elections and the commission has now started to issue the election symbols for the parties that are not yet recognized by the EC. On a related note, the EC confirmed that the Jana Sena party has been confirmed the glass symbol. A hard copy of the authorization of the election symbol was sent to the legal division of JSP today.
